Output 433300feb35f1f17f062f8ae19eed3e6c94b1b61a976bb863e5e862cb051ae5e:4

value
2348842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b6e7448aa3592e4813eb81acfd9ef67264602a2 OP_EQUAL
address
34C4VDbCrDpQvg7xBnLoWw6npwoPSw3E4i
transaction
433300feb35f1f17f062f8ae19eed3e6c94b1b61a976bb863e5e862cb051ae5e
spent
true